EWING, William Alexander
Son of Archibald and Jane Russell Ewing
B. 21 Apr 1840 in Austintown Twp., Trumbull (now Mahoning) Co. OH
D. 30 Apr 1916 in Austintown Twp., Mahoning Co. OH at 76y 9d
Burial – 2 May 1916 in Covenanter Cemetery, Jackson Twp., Mahoning Co. OH

Mahoning Dispatch, Fri, 5 May 1916
"West Austintown - May 3 – William Ewing died at his home in this township, west of Camp Park, last Sunday after an illness of only a few hours with pneumonia. Deceased was a son of Archibald and Jane Russell Ewing and was born April 21, 1840, on the farm where he died. He was a good man, held in high esteem by all who knew him. Two brothers, Harvey and Alexander, a nephew, Ensign Harding and a niece, Mrs. Daniel Lorentz survive him. Funeral services were held at the family home Tuesday forenoon and interment was made in the Covenanter cemetery."

Mahoning Dispatch, Fri, 12 May 1916 - Estate
"Neighborhood News - The will of Wm. Ewing, who died last week in Austintown Township, has been offered for probate. By its terms his property goes to his brothers, Albert and Harvey Ewing."

Death Certificate for William A. Ewing – file no. 26904
Informant: Harvey Ewing, West Austintown
